Understanding the Three Celebrations Associated With a Surety Bond



You need to comprehend the 3 parties associated with a surety bond, and also it'll offer you peace of mind knowing that you have the support and protection you need.



The first event is the principal, which is typically the individual or company entity that requires the bond. They're the ones that are obligated to do a details task or meet a contractual obligation. The principal is in charge of satisfying the terms of the bond and making sure that any type of economic losses are covered.

The 2nd party is the obligee, that's the party that calls for the bond. This is usually a federal government agency or a private entity that wants assurance that the principal will certainly fulfill their responsibilities. The obligee can make a claim against the bond if the major falls short to fulfill their duties. It is necessary to note that the obligee doesn't have control over the bond, yet they can make a case if essential.

The 3rd party is the surety, which is usually an insurer or a bonding company. The guaranty provides a monetary assurance to the obligee that the principal will certainly satisfy their responsibilities. If the primary falls short to do so, the surety is accountable for compensating the obligee for any kind of economic losses. The surety also can recoup the quantity paid to the obligee from the principal.
